Skip to content

Commit 5b61da0

Browse files
committed
chore: soft dependency unhead 1.10.4
Fixes #219
1 parent 2033f16 commit 5b61da0

File tree

4 files changed

+92
-50
lines changed

4 files changed

+92
-50
lines changed

package.json

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-120,14 +120,14 @@
120120
"@nuxt/schema": "3.13.0",
121121
"@nuxt/scripts": "workspace:*",
122122
"@unhead/dom": "1.10.2",
123-
"@unhead/schema": "1.10.3",
124-
"@unhead/shared": "1.10.3",
125-
"@unhead/ssr": "1.10.3",
126-
"@unhead/vue": "1.10.3",
123+
"@unhead/schema": "1.10.4",
124+
"@unhead/shared": "1.10.4",
125+
"@unhead/ssr": "1.10.4",
126+
"@unhead/vue": "1.10.4",
127127
"nuxt": "^3.13.0",
128128
"nuxt-scripts-devtools": "workspace:*",
129129
"shiki": "1.10.3",
130-
"unhead": "1.10.3",
130+
"unhead": "1.10.4",
131131
"vue": "^3.4.38",
132132
"vue-router": "^4.4.3"
133133
}
Lines changed: 42 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,42 @@
1+
<script setup>
2+
import { ref } from 'vue'
3+
4+
const videoid = ref('d_IFKP1Ofq0')
5+
6+
function changeVideo() {
7+
videoid.value = 'N8siuNjyV7A'
8+
}
9+
</script>
10+
11+
<template>
12+
<div>
13+
<div>
14+
<ScriptYouTubePlayer :video-id="videoid" above-the-fold>
15+
<template #awaitingLoad>
16+
<div class="text-lg top-5 absolute left-10">
17+
Nuxt Nation 2023: Daniel Roe - A New Nuxt - Release of Nuxt v3.8
18+
</div>
19+
<div class="absolute left-1/2 top-1/2 transform -translate-x-1/2 -translate-y-1/2 h-[48px] w-[68px]">
20+
<svg height="100%" version="1.1" viewBox="0 0 68 48" width="100%"><path d="M66.52,7.74c-0.78-2.93-2.49-5.41-5.42-6.19C55.79,.13,34,0,34,0S12.21,.13,6.9,1.55 C3.97,2.33,2.27,4.81,1.48,7.74C0.06,13.05,0,24,0,24s0.06,10.95,1.48,16.26c0.78,2.93,2.49,5.41,5.42,6.19 C12.21,47.87,34,48,34,48s21.79-0.13,27.1-1.55c2.93-0.78,4.64-3.26,5.42-6.19C67.94,34.95,68,24,68,24S67.94,13.05,66.52,7.74z" fill="#f00" /><path d="M 45,24 27,14 27,34" fill="#fff" /></svg>
21+
</div>
22+
</template>
23+
</ScriptYouTubePlayer>
24+
<ScriptYouTubePlayer video-id="eRaU29KuhLE" above-the-fold>
25+
<template #awaitingLoad>
26+
<div class="text-lg top-5 absolute left-10">
27+
Test
28+
</div>
29+
<div class="absolute left-1/2 top-1/2 transform -translate-x-1/2 -translate-y-1/2 h-[48px] w-[68px]">
30+
<svg height="100%" version="1.1" viewBox="0 0 68 48" width="100%"><path d="M66.52,7.74c-0.78-2.93-2.49-5.41-5.42-6.19C55.79,.13,34,0,34,0S12.21,.13,6.9,1.55 C3.97,2.33,2.27,4.81,1.48,7.74C0.06,13.05,0,24,0,24s0.06,10.95,1.48,16.26c0.78,2.93,2.49,5.41,5.42,6.19 C12.21,47.87,34,48,34,48s21.79-0.13,27.1-1.55c2.93-0.78,4.64-3.26,5.42-6.19C67.94,34.95,68,24,68,24S67.94,13.05,66.52,7.74z" fill="#f00" /><path d="M 45,24 27,14 27,34" fill="#fff" /></svg>
31+
</div>
32+
</template>
33+
</ScriptYouTubePlayer>
34+
</div>
35+
<UButton
36+
class="mt-5"
37+
@click="changeVideo"
38+
>
39+
change video
40+
</UButton>
41+
</div>
42+
</template>

pnpm-lock.yaml

Lines changed: 43 additions & 43 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/module.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-107,8 +107,8 @@ export default defineNuxtModule<ModuleOptions>({
107107
if (!unheadVersion || lt(unheadVersion, '1.10.0')) {
108108
logger.error(`Nuxt Scripts requires Unhead >= 1.10.0, you are using v${unheadVersion}. Please run \`nuxi upgrade --clean\` to upgrade...`)
109109
}
110-
else if (lt(unheadVersion, '1.10.3')) {
111-
logger.warn(`Nuxt Scripts recommends Unhead >= 1.10.3, you are using v${unheadVersion}. Please run \`nuxi upgrade --clean\` to upgrade...`)
110+
else if (lt(unheadVersion, '1.10.4')) {
111+
logger.warn(`Nuxt Scripts recommends Unhead >= 1.10.4, you are using v${unheadVersion}. Please run \`nuxi upgrade --clean\` to upgrade...`)
112112
}
113113
}
114114
// allow augmenting the options

0 commit comments

Comments
 (0)